WebThis can be anywhere between 0.75% and 3.0%+VAT depending on the type of contract you opt for with your estate agent. According to TheAdvisory, the most recent figures … WebFeb 19, 2024 · The average high-street estate agent fee is 1.18% plus VAT of the final sale price, data from The Advisory reports. Many agents vary between 1-3%. Any estate agent charging under 1% or over 3% should be considered a red flag. Online estate agents charge a fixed-price, regardless of the price your house sells for.

WebMar 18, 2024 · You pay nothing to the EA if you change your mind about selling for any reason (or switch to another EA). In areas where the property market is slow, and prices are low, it can be very difficult to get a "No Sale, No Fee" EA contract. Only the seller pays the commission. “If the buyers are delighted with … WebAug 17, 2024 · Standard practice is that the seller pays the fee. However, the seller usually wraps the fee into the price of the home. So, the buyer ultimately ends up paying the fee, albeit indirectly. Do buyers pay estate agent fees? In the UK, only the seller pays fees to an agent in the transaction. Buyers don’t have to do the same, despite very often ...

WebJan 3, 2024 · The cost of selling a house in 2024 is £6,224 for a house priced at £277,000, the UK's average. Your total selling costs will depend on the price your home sold for, solicitor fees, estate agent’s commission, your mortgage situation and if you need any additional services. WebJul 8, 2024 · However, if your buyer had begun to make formal preparations to move forward, you may wish to contribute to their out of pocket expenses if you back out unexpectedly. These could include their legal costs, or their survey fees. In terms of estate agent fees, it’s unlikely that you will need to pay the estate agents anything at this point.
